What exactly are routing algorithms?

Before we dive into the different types of routing algorithms, let’s define what routing algorithms are. Routing algorithms are a set of rules that dictate how data is transmitted between different devices in a network. They determine the best path for data transfer, and they ensure that the data arrives at its destination promptly. Routing algorithms are used in both wired and wireless networks, and they are essential for the smooth operation of any network.

Types of Routing Algorithms

There are many different types of routing algorithms used in modern networks. Here are some of the most common ones:

Distance Vector Routing Algorithm

The distance-vector routing algorithm is an old routing algorithm that is still used in some network protocols. This algorithm works by measuring the distance between routers in terms of the number of jumps or hops between them. The distance is then used to determine the optimal path for data transfer.

Link State Routing Algorithm

The link-state routing algorithm is a newer routing algorithm that is used in more modern networks. This algorithm works by determining the state of the links in a network. The state of a link refers to its delay, cost, bandwidth, and other factors that determine its quality. The link-state routing algorithm then uses this information to determine the best path for data transfer.

Path Vector Routing Algorithm

The path-vector routing algorithm is used in large networks and is similar to the distance-vector routing algorithm. This algorithm works by considering the entire path from the source to the destination, rather than just the next hop as in the distance-vector routing algorithm. The path-vector routing algorithm is more complex than the other routing algorithms mentioned in this article, but it provides better accuracy.
